to heap abuse {s or insults upon}
  • Why do you come if all you're gonna do Is heap abuse on everybody? Why?
    لماذا تأتي إذا كان كل ما تفعله هو الإسائة للجميع
  • It is an unavoidable fact that the hyperbole and the implicit and explicit calls for a clash of cultures or civilizations heard at the time have continued without let-up, with indiscriminate abuse heaped on entire communities and religions.
    ولا مفر من التسليم بأن غلوّ الخطاب، والنداءات الصريحة أو الضمنية التي تدعو إلى صدام الثقافات والحضارات والتي سمعت آنذاك تجدّدت وهي الآن متواصلة، مقرونة بإلقاء اللائمة بصورة عشوائية على طوائف وديانات بأسرها.